The VET Compass project Transnational Partner Meeting took place in Rome on the 13th and 14th of May. The project is committed to developing a comprehensive assessment framework and tool for evaluating the transversal competencies of VET teachers, trainers, and staff. Additionally, a toolbox library will be created to provide targeted resources that support VET institutions in promoting the continuous professional development of their staff.

There are four primary objectives for the VETCompass project:
- Develop a specialised Transversal Skills Assessment Framework for VET teachers, trainers, and staff.
- Compile a comprehensive document highlighting areas for enhancement and modification within the framework.
- Foster a collaborative environment among project partners to collectively develop and refine the identified areas.
- Contribute to the continuous professional development of VET teachers, trainers, and staff by providing an updated and robust Transversal Skills Assessment Framework.
During the meeting the project partners monitored the progress of the project, they also planned the development of the VETCompass assessment tool. Each partner presented their work on the project so far and discussed the framework for assessing transversal skills in VET pathways.
